Title
Active three-dimensional photonic crystals with high third-order nonlinearity in telecommunication

Abstract
We developed a novel nanocomposite consisting of an organic-inorganic hybrid polymer modified with near-infrared emitting core-shell quantum dots. The composite has both high third-order nonlinearity and a high quantum efficiency and is suitable for photonic crystal fabrication.
